TRIXX

Taboo shattering, searingly honest, and painfully funny, Frankie “TRIXX” Agyemang is one of North America's rising comedic stars. Trixx is the 2021 winner of the Boston Comedy Festival, the 2018 Winner of the World Series of Comedy, also 2013 Winner of Just for Laughs’ JFL42 Big Break Competition. He’s been featured on Kevin Hart’s LOL Network, Sirius XM Radio and has opened for such stars as: Tracy Morgan, Damon Wayans, Cedric the Entertainer, Mike Epps, Ryan Hamilton and Sugar Sammy Trixx has written and performed sold out theatre shows including his last show, a two-hour solo show, TRIXX: Unspoken Words, was sold out Toronto’s Jane Mallett Theatre. He has also performed internationally including: London (UK), Boston Comedy Festival, Jamaica Comedy Festival and New York Comedy Festival and in 2013, he was honored for a second time with the Comedy Award from COCA. He was also a finalist in the 2009 Great Canadian Laugh Off.
